Following the climax of the Cincinnati Open, which noticed Carlos Alcaraz and Iga Swiatek emerge victorious in Ohio of their respective competitions, consideration has now turned to the revamped US Open mixed doubles event.
Alcaraz toasted victory in Cincinnati after rival Jannik Sinner retired from their match 5-0 down within the first set resulting from sickness, whereas Swiatek beat Jasmine Paolini 7-5, 6-4. The sickness suffered by Sinner has seen him pull out of the mixed doubles event.
The Wimbledon champion, who initially requested if he might play alongside tennis legend Serena Williams, had been set to companion up with Katerina Siniakova towards Belinda Bencic and Alexander Zverev, just for the Italian to drag out as he focuses on getting higher for the singles on the US Open, a main he received for the primary time final 12 months.
However, regardless of Sinner’s absence, there are lots of different big-name partnerships, together with the pairings of Emma Raducanu and Alcaraz, Jessica Pegula and Jack Draper, Swiatek and Casper Ruud, and Amanda Anisimova and Holger Rune.
The change in format to the event, which has seen it develop into its own standalone occasion, has been closely criticized, notably by final 12 months’s winners Sara Errani and Andrea Vavassori.
“Making decisions just following the logic of profit is profoundly wrong in some situations,” mentioned the pair in a joint assertion of the event, which can see the winners earn $1 million in prize money.
The pairs competing within the event, of which there are 16, embody Errani and Vavassori, and American Danielle Collins and Christian Harrison, who changed Sinner and Siniakova. Each pair will need to solely win four video games to win a set earlier than the ultimate, with no-advantage scoring additionally being applied, which means they solely need to win four factors to win a sport, eliminating deuces.
The event may even characteristic 10-point match tie-breaks as an alternative of a third set.
Gael Monfils and Naomi Osaka have already been knocked out of the event by Lorenzo Musetti and Caty McNally, who received their first-round match 5-3, 4-2.

Errani and Vavassori dispatched the pairing of Taylor Fritz and Elena Rybakina 4-2, 4-2, whereas Andrey Rublev and Karolina Muchova superior to the following spherical after they beat Reilly Opelka and Venus Williams.
Alcaraz and Raducanu will get their event underway once they tackle Draper and Pegula on Tuesday, whereas Ben Shelton and Taylor Townsend will face off towards Rune and Anisimova.
